Lamulate Shrew vs Merida Tapaculo

Chodsigoa lamula compared with Scytalopus meridanus

Taxonomic Classification

Rank Lamulate Shrew Merida Tapaculo
Kingdom same Animalia (Animals) Animalia (Animals)
Phylum same Chordata (Chordates) Chordata (Chordates)
Class Mammalia (Mammals) Aves (Birds)
Order Soricomorpha (Soricomorpha) Passeriformes (Songbirds)
Family Soricidae Rhinocryptidae
Genus Chodsigoa Scytalopus
Species Chodsigoa lamula Scytalopus meridanus

Evolutionary Relationship

Lamulate Shrew and Merida Tapaculo share a common ancestor at the Phylum level: Chordata. (Chordates)
